Box 340 Phone: Fax: Website: INTRODUCTION TO ACCESSIBLE TRANSPORTATION SERVICES I) ELIGIBILITY FOR SERVICE Accessible Transportation Services (ATS) are intended for persons with a physical or functional disability or health condition who are unable to access conventional public transit, such as HSR buses. In order to use Accessible Transportation Services (ATS), a person must meet specific eligibility criteria. Eligibility is considered on a case-by-case basis and is not based on a particular disability, nor is it based on income level. In terms of transportation service offered by the City of Hamilton, there are three (3) services available through ATS: DARTS is a door-to-door wheelchair accessible shared-ride bus service providing transportation from one accessible building entrance to another accessible building entrance. Taxi Scrip Program provides subsidized taxi fares to registered ATS passengers who are residents of the City of Hamilton. HSR Accessible Low Floor (ALF) Bus Service is the fixed-route public transit service for the City of Hamilton. ATS will coordinate travel training on HSR for persons who are interested. II) ELIGIBILITY DETERMINATION Unconditional - applicant is not able to use HSR service; therefore they are eligible for all trips with DARTS. Conditional - applicant is able to use HSR service under certain conditions; therefore they are eligible for some trips with DARTS. Temporary - applicant is not able to use HSR service at the current time due to a condition that is expected to improve; therefore they are eligible for trips with DARTS on a temporary basis Not Eligible - applicant is able to use HSR service; therefore they are not eligible for any trips with DARTS. - i -

Box 340 Phone: Fax: Website: INTRODUCTION TO ACCESSIBLE TRANSPORTATION SERVICES (cont d) III) REGISTRATION PROCESS (HOW TO APPLY FOR SERVICE) The more information provided, the better ATS will understand your abilities and limitations. All sections of the ATS application must be fully completed for approval. Applications that are submitted incomplete will be returned to you or you may be contacted by ATS for further information. ATS application can be mailed or faxed please call ATS Customer Service , Press 1, or visit Accessible Transportation Services website at ATS application must be completed and submitted to ATS for approval. Part 1A to 1E (Pages 1 to 4) to be completed by applicant. Part 2A and 2B (Pages 5 & 6) to be completed by Health Care Professional (Physician, Nurse Practitioner, Nurse, Physiotherapist, Occupational Therapist, Recreational Therapist). Upon receipt of a complete application, ATS will provide a determination of the applicant s eligibility for service within fourteen (14) calendar days. IV) ELIGIBILITY APPEAL PROCESS Should the applicant or their caregiver disagree with the ATS decision regarding eligibility determination, there is an appeal process available. In order to appeal an eligibility decision, the following process is required: An Eligibility Appeal Form must be completed and submitted to ATS. In order to obtain an Eligibility Appeal Form, contact ATS at , Press 1, or visit the ATS website at Upon receipt of a complete Appeal Form, ATS will forward the appeal to the Eligibility Appeal Panel, who will render a decision regarding the applicant s eligibility determination within thirty (30) calendar days.
